The Museum of Techno’s technical department has teamed up once again with Novation to deliver a second series of demystifying tutorials.
Alongside Novation's release of 'Automap for Pro Tools', and in celebration of Halloween, the technical gurus deliver a mind-boggling, horrifying insight, that aims to clear a path through the murky mire that is, MIDI control.
You can view the first installment of this new series at the new dedicated portal - For those that are unfamiliar with the MOT's previous Synthesis tutorial, an archive button is available at www.novationMOT.com. You can also choose to join the podcast, ensuring you receive the second and third installments the instant they go live.
And finally, rumors are circulating that the technical department will be attending the next winter NAMM, in Anaheim, California, to promote the imminent release of their first VST plug-in: a virtual RockSausage 2000.
